At a glance

Dimension Recreational Therapists Physical Therapists
Median pay $60,280 $101,020
Employment 15,060 248,630
Employment outlook (2024–34) · BLS projection About average (+3.3%) Growing fast (+10.9%)
Annual openings · BLS projection 1,300 13,200
Typical education · O*NET Most of these occupations require a four-year bachelor's degree, but some do not. Most of these occupations require graduate school. For example, they may require a master's degree, and some require a Ph.D., M.D., or J.D. (law degree).
AI exposure · published exposure studies Low · 16th pct Moderate · 60th pct
Global GenAI gradient · ILO ISCO-08 · via crosswalk 32nd pct · 20% of tasks 54th pct · 28% of tasks
Observed AI use · Anthropic Economic Index Augmentation-leaning (63.1%) Augmentation-leaning (58.3%)
Mostly remote-capable · Dingel–Neiman No No

Pay and employment are BLS OEWS estimates; outlook and openings are BLS 2024–2034 projections; AI exposure and observed-use figures come from separate research and reflect exposure and usage, not predictions that either job will disappear. Compare like with like.
